Banned Azo Dyes Testing

1. Introduction to Banned Azo Dyes

Certain azo dyes used in the dyeing of workwear garments. Carcinogenic aromatic amine-decomposable dyes refer to dyes that, under certain conditions, decompose to release carcinogenic aromatic amines through reduction reactions. These dyes belong to the azo dye category, containing an azo group (—N=N—) in their molecular structure. Not all azo dyes are hazardous; only those that produce carcinogenic aromatic amines pose risks to human health. Currently, there are 24 recognized carcinogenic aromatic amines globally, involving approximately over 200 azo dyes. It is important to note that azo dyes constitute the largest category of synthetic dyes, characterized by a wide color spectrum, comprehensive color range, good color fastness, and high durability, making them widely used in dyeing various fibers. Banned azo dyes account for only about 5% of all azo dyes, meaning not all azo dyes are prohibited.

With the release of the EU regulations on banned azo dyes and the implementation of China's mandatory national standard GB 18401—2003 "National General Safety Technical Code for Textile Products," carcinogenic aromatic amine-decomposable dyes have become one of the most critical monitoring indicators in both international and domestic production and trade of textiles and apparel.

2. Hazards

Banned azo dyes are a small subset of azo dyes, which are widely used in the market for dyeing textiles, apparel, leather products, and more. Textiles, apparel, or other consumer goods dyed with carcinogenic aromatic amine-decomposable dyes, after prolonged contact with human skin, may undergo reduction reactions under biochemical conditions of normal human metabolism, decomposing to generate carcinogenic aromatic amines. These can alter the DNA structure of human cells through a series of activation processes, leading to diseases and potentially inducing cancer.

3. Testing Standards

Unlike formaldehyde, which is easily identifiable and soluble in water, carcinogenic aromatic amine-decomposable dyes in textiles are insoluble in water, colorless, and odorless, making them impossible to detect by appearance alone. They can only be identified through technical testing.

Currently, gas chromatography and liquid chromatography are primarily used to detect banned azo dyes. Relevant domestic testing standards include GB/T 17592-2011 "Textiles—Determination of Banned Azo Dyes" and GB/T 23344-2009 "Textiles—Determination of 4-Aminoazobenzene." Generally, testing is first conducted according to GB/T 17592. If aniline and/or 1,4-phenylenediamine are detected, further testing is performed according to GB/T 23344.

Additionally, China's mandatory national standard GB 18401-2010 "National General Safety Technical Code for Textile Products" prohibits the use of carcinogenic aromatic amine-decomposable dyes in textile products, with a limit of ≤20 mg/kg for carcinogenic aromatic amines.

4. Related Standards

GB/T 17592—2006 "Textiles—Determination of Banned Azo Dyes"

ISO/TS 17234:2003 "Leather—Chemical Tests—Determination of Certain Azo Dyes in Leather"

EN 14362—1:2003 "Textiles—Methods for Determination of Certain Aromatic Amines Derived from Azo Colorants—Part 1: Detection of the Use of Certain Azo Colorants Accessible Without Extraction"

EN 14362—2:2003 "Textiles—Methods for Determination of Certain Aromatic Amines Derived from Azo Colorants—Part 2: Detection of the Use of Certain Azo Colorants Accessible by Extraction"

German Standard §35LMBG82.02—2 "Analysis of Consumer Goods—Testing of Textile Consumer Goods for the Use of Certain Azo Dyes"

German Standard §35LMBG82.02—3 "Testing of Consumer Goods—Detection of Banned Azo Dyes in Leather"

German Standard §35LMBG82.02—4 "Analysis of Consumer Goods—Testing of Polyester Fibers for the Use of Certain Azo Dyes"

German Standard DIN 53316:1997 "Testing of Leather—Determination of Certain Azo Dyes in Leather"

GB/19601-2004 "Limit and Detection Method of 23 Banned Azo Dyes in Dye Products"

GB/T 23344—2009 "Textiles—Determination of 4-Aminoazobenzene"

GB/T 24101—2009 "Limit and Determination of 4-Aminoazobenzene in Dye Products"
